When can dogs be off-leash in

central park

?

Off-leash hours are from 6:00 am–9:00 am and 9:00 pm–1:00 am Dogs must be leashed from 9:00 am–9:00 pm daily. Please note: Even during off-leash hours, dogs must always be leashed in these locations: Arthur Ross Pinetum (Mid-Park between 84th and 86th Street).

Is it illegal to walk a dog without a leash in NY?

A person who owns or controls a dog may not allow it to be in any

public place

or in any open or unfenced field abutting a public place, unless the dog is effectively restrained by a leash or chain no more than six feet long.

Can dogs be off leash in NYC parks?

Notes: Some park areas allow dogs to be off leash from the time the park opens until 9:00 a.m. and from 9:00 p.m. until the park closes Dogs are not permitted in playgrounds, fountains, natural areas/trails, ballfields, and on athletic courts.

Where are dogs not allowed in Central Park?

You must prevent your dog from chasing birds, squirrels, and other animals. Dogs are not permitted in playgrounds, zoos, fountains, ball fields, on basketball/handball/tennis courts, in swimming pools/facilities, bathing areas, and New York City beaches (see exceptions below).

How do you take the big dog on the subway?

Dogs are permitted on New York City subways, but typically they must be stored in some kind of container “No person may bring any animal on or into any conveyance or facility unless enclosed in a container and carried in a manner which would not annoy other passengers,” the MTA rules stipulate.

Can I bring my dog to the Central Park Zoo?

No pets Only working service animals are permitted, in accordance with the American with Disabilities Act. Dogs whose sole function is to provide comfort or emotional support do not qualify as service animals under the ADA. Pets, comfort animals, emotional support or therapy animals are not permitted at the Zoo.

How many dogs can you own in NY?

Single-family homes, double-family homes, and commercial properties are allowed to have three dogs over the age of four months old Properties classified as multiple dwellings and having three or more units are permitted to house one dog per unit.

Can I own a pitbull in New York?

Are pit bulls allowed in NYC? While some cities and towns in New York State do have breed-specific laws, there is no outright pit bull ban in NYC However, in February 2010, NYCHA banned pit bulls, Doberman pinschers, and Rottweilers (full breed or mixed), from its developments.

Are dogs allowed in New York City?

Pet ownership rules and regulations There is a leash law in place in New York City and dogs in public must always be on a leash not more than six feet long Also, tethering your pet dog for more than three hours is illegal and will attract a fine. Using heavy chains and pinch collars are also prohibited in the city.
